环境:
M1: redhat5 DB_VERSION: 10GR2 32bit (target)
原因: sysman 密码过期 导致em无法登陆
解决:
1.使用命令emctl setpasswd dbconsole (这种方法没有实验)
2.修改配置文件,修改配置文件时,两个配置文件都用SYSMAN。实验时,targets.xml我使用了dbsnmp,结果agent显示不是活动的。两个配置文件为:targets.xml 和 emoms.properties ,同时要记得把配置文件中相应的TRUE 该为FALSE
emctl upload 成功,但是agent显示的还是没有识别instance
使用以下命令,清除agent状态。
emctl clearstate agent
再次打开EM后正常。如果有需要,可能要重新配置agent
3.可以使用 emca -config dbcontrol db 实验完毕,OK.
在更改了hostname或IP后,dbconsole不能使用,使用emca 重新config后ok.
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/12807983/viewspace-694999/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/12807983/viewspace-694999/
本文介绍了解决因sysman密码过期导致的企业管理器(EM)无法登录的问题。提供了三种解决方案,包括使用emctl命令设置密码、修改配置文件及使用emca工具重新配置dbconsole。并分享了在更改hostname或IP后如何使dbconsole恢复正常使用的经验。
1052

被折叠的 条评论
为什么被折叠?



